Prep Time:5 mins
Cook Time:0 mins
Total Time:5 mins
Servings: 1

Ingredients

  • 1 piece Ripe banana
  • 1 cup Fresh orange juice
  • 0.5 cup Unsweetened almond milk (or any plant-based milk)
  • 1 tablespoon Chia seeds
  • 0.5 cup Frozen mango chunks
  • 0.25 teaspoon Ground turmeric
  • 1 teaspoon Honey (optional)
  • 4 pieces Ice cubes

Directions

Step 1

Peel the ripe banana and add it to a blender.

Step 2

Pour in the orange juice and almond milk.

Step 3

Add the chia seeds, frozen mango chunks, and ground turmeric.

Step 4

For a touch of sweetness, drizzle in honey, if using.

Step 5

Add the ice cubes to the blender.

Step 6

Blend on high speed for 1-2 minutes, or until the drink is smooth and creamy.

Step 7

Pour the noncaffeine breakfast drink into a tall glass and serve immediately. Enjoy!

Nutrition Facts

Serving size 487.6 grams (487.6g)
Amount per serving % Daily Value*
Calories 243
Total Fat 4.90g 6%
Saturated Fat 0.50g 3%
Polyunsaturated Fat 2.40g
Cholesterol 0mg 0%
Sodium 89mg 4%
Total Carbohydrate 50.10g 18%
Dietary Fiber 9.20g 33%
Total Sugars 30.80g
Protein 4.50g 9%
Vitamin D 50IU 250%
Calcium 310mg 24%
Iron 2mg 12%
Potassium 757mg 16%
*The % Daily Value tells you how much a nutrient in a serving of food contributes to a daily diet. 2,000 calories a day is used for general nutrition advice.
